Responsibilities
Provide physical therapy interventions under the direction of a licensed Physical Therapist
Assist patients with therapeutic exercises, mobility, transfers, balance, and functional activities
Implement individualized treatment plans and document patient progress
Collaborate with therapists, nursing staff, and other members of the care team
Promote patient safety, independence, and quality of life
Qualifications
Graduate of an accredited Physical Therapist Assistant program
Current PTA license or eligibility for licensure in Maine
